What Drives Player Interaction on Classic Mechanical Machines?

Physical Feedback and Tactile Experience Impact on User Satisfaction

Traditional mechanical slot machines rely heavily on physical interactions to engage players. The tactile feedback provided by the spinning reels, button presses, and lever pulls creates a sensory connection that many players find deeply satisfying. According to research by gambling behavior specialists, the tactile stimulation on mechanical slots increases immersion and emotional arousal, making the experience more memorable.

For instance, the clicking sound of the lever and the visual spinning reels evoke a sense of control and anticipation. This physical feedback fosters a feeling of participation that digital interfaces may lack. The presence of tangible components in mechanical slots simulates a more ‘authentic’ gambling experience, which is often associated with increased user satisfaction.

Role of Sound and Visual Simplicity in Player Focus

Mechanical slots typically incorporate straightforward visual designs and consistent sound cues. The limited graphics and simple sounds serve to maintain player focus on core game mechanics rather than extraneous features. This simplicity helps create a tranquil atmosphere where players can concentrate on the spinning reels and the anticipation of the outcome.

Historically, the minimalistic approach allowed players to quickly understand game patterns and outcomes, fostering confidence and encouraging repeated play. However, this can also lead to a more monotonous experience for those seeking more complex entertainment. Limitations of Mechanical Slots in Creating Immersive Experiences

Despite their tactile appeal, mechanical slots face significant limitations in creating truly immersive environments. The physical components restrict dynamic visual and auditory enhancements, resulting in less engaging narratives or themes. Moreover, the mechanical components are prone to wear and tear, which can impact game consistency and longevity.

For example, unlike modern virtual slots that can instantly change themes or introduce new features, mechanical machines are limited to their physical design, constraining creative possibilities and real-time engagement enhancements.

How Modern Video Slots Enhance User Engagement and Visual Appeal

Use of Dynamic Graphics and Themed Content to Attract Players

Modern video slots leverage high-resolution graphics, animations, and thematic storytelling to captivate users visually. Themes range from ancient civilizations to popular movies, creating an emotional connection with players. For example, titles like “Gonzo’s Quest” or “Jurassic World” use immersive visuals and sound effects that transport players into engaging narratives, unlike the static visuals of mechanical machines.

Data indicates that games with compelling graphics and well-crafted themes increase session durations and player satisfaction, as players find themselves more immersed and motivated to explore bonus features.

Interactive Features and Bonus Rounds Increasing User Involvement

One of the most significant advancements in video slots is the inclusion of interactive elements such as bonus rounds, free spins, and mini-games. These features involve player choices, skill elements, and additional rewards, elevating engagement levels. For instance, “Mega Moolah” offers progressive jackpots and bonus games that actively involve players in the outcome, reinforcing excitement and retention.

Research published in the Journal of Gambling Studies highlights that such interactive features can increase the perceived control over the game, thereby amplifying enjoyment and satisfaction.

Impact of Customizable Settings and Personalization Options

Modern slots often include options for players to customize their experience—such as adjusting sound, graphics, and betting limits. These personalizations give players a sense of ownership and control. Additionally, some games incorporate player-specific rewards and loyalty programs, further enhancing engagement.

For example, a player might select a preferred theme or use a ‘favorites’ feature to quickly access preferred games, which fosters a personalized gaming environment and encourages longer play sessions.

Assessing Accessibility and Ease of Use for Different Player Demographics

While mechanical slots are largely straightforward and easy to operate—requiring minimal understanding—modern video slots offer advanced features that can pose accessibility challenges for certain demographics. Touchscreen interfaces, complex bonus mechanisms, and high-definition graphics can be overwhelming for older players or those unfamiliar with digital technology.

However, recent developments aim to address these issues through user-friendly interfaces, adjustable settings, and tutorials. Studies suggest that incorporating simple navigation and adaptive controls increases inclusivity, allowing a diverse range of players to enjoy modern slots comfortably.

Influence of Interface Design on Player Satisfaction and Retention

Interface design fundamentally affects user satisfaction and the likelihood of ongoing engagement. Digital slot machines benefit from intuitive layouts, clear call-to-action buttons, and responsive controls. When players find the interface easy to navigate, they experience less frustration and are more inclined to continue playing.

Conversely, cluttered or confusing interfaces can detract from the gaming experience, causing disengagement. Leading operators invest heavily in UI/UX research to optimize these aspects, which directly correlates with higher player retention rates.
